TEM Silicon nitride membrane window for biomedical applications

Newstime: 2024-04-28 15:59:13

In the biomedical field, the detailed application of TEM silicon nitride film window mainly includes the following aspects:

 

Study on cell structure and function: Silicon nitride membrane has good bioaffinity and can be used as a carrier for cell culture. By planting the cells on the silicon nitride film, the ultrastructure of the cells, such as organelles, nuclei, and cytoskeletons, can be observed under transmission electron microscopy, thereby gaining insight into the morphology, structure, and function of the cells.

 

Study on virus structure and infection mechanism: Silicon nitride membrane can be used as the carrier of virus, and the virus can be fixed on the membrane, and then the morphology, structure and infection process of the virus can be observed under electron microscopy. This will help to reveal the infection mechanism of the virus and provide guidance for the design and preparation of antiviral drugs.

 

Protein structure and function studies: Silicon nitride membranes can be used to immobilize and observe protein molecules. By fixing protein molecules on the membrane, the secondary and tertiary structures of proteins can be observed under electron microscopy, so as to gain an in-depth understanding of the function and interaction mechanism of proteins.

 

Research on biomacromolecule interaction: Silicon nitride membrane can be used as a platform for biomacromolecule interaction. By fixing different biomacromolecules on the membrane, it is possible to observe the interactions and dynamic changes between them, thus revealing the mysteries of life activities.

 

In short, in the field of biomedicine, TEM silicon nitride membrane window is widely used for the observation and research of biological samples such as cells, viruses and proteins, which provides important technical support for the development of biomedicine.
